Securing the IBM Spectrum Scale system using firewall
The IBM Spectrum Scale system is an open system where the customer can interact with the system through other third-party interfaces like MMC, web applications, and so on. The customer also has root access to the system just like any Linux® server administrator. Firewalls that are associated with open systems are specific to deployments, operating systems, and it varies from customer to customer. It is the responsibility of the system administrator or Lab Service (LBS) to set the firewall accordingly; similar to what Linux distributions do today. This section provides recommendations to set up a firewall to secure the IBM Spectrum Scale protocol nodes.
